New install - what will I get ?
I am a relative novice but I have been monitoring this forum for a couple of weeks.
I am already a broadband customer and will be having tv/telephone installed in Luton on Saturday afternoon.
I am concerned at the reliability of the boxes i.e. Pace. What should I expect to have installed ? It appears that the Samaung is the box to have.
Are there any other things that I need to ask for or look out for when the install is in progress ?

Make sure you know in advance where you want the cable point to be on the wall, and if there is likely to be any difficulty running the cable, do your best to clear it out the way before the install tech arrives. They can be funny, for example, about installing in a room in a terrace which is on the far side of the house from where the cable comes in from the street.
As for the STB ... hope for a Samsung, although I hear they are still getting rid of a few Paces.
